Frequently Asked Questions about Eugene
How much are Studio apartments in Eugene?
There are currently 426 Studio Apartments in Eugene with rent ranges from $900 to $2,450 with an average price of $1,506.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Eugene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Eugene ranges from $675 to $3,800 with an average monthly rent of $1,674.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Eugene c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Eugene range from $699 to $3,251.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,821.
How expensive are Eugene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 159 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Eugene on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$619 to $3,458 - averaging $1,777 for the location.
